Sr[ReO4]2: The First Single Crystals of an Anhydrous Alkaline-Earth Metal Meta-Perrhenate

Abstract:Colorless single crystals of Sr[ReO4]2 were obtained from halide melts at 1123 K in open corundum crucibles. X-ray diffraction revealed that Sr[ReO4]2 crystallizes in the monoclinic space group P21/n with the lattice parameters a = 627.31(4) pm, b = 1004.56(7) pm, c = 1271.25(9) pm and β = 97.118(3)° for Z = 4. The crystal structure contains a unique Sr2+-cation site surrounded by eight crystallographically different oxygen atoms forming distorted bicapped trigonal prisms. All corners of these [SrO8]14– polyhedra (d(Sr–O) = 259–268 pm) are shared with tetrahedral meta-perrhenate units [ReO4] (d(Re–O) = 166–173 pm) formed from two crystallographically different Re7+ cations surrounded by four O2– anions each, building up the three-dimensional mosaic-like structure of Sr[ReO4]2. Single-crystal Raman data confirm the presence of two different kinds of symmetry-free meta-perrhenate units [ReO4] and match well with results known from literature.
